About the Team

Workday's Customer Experience (CX) Analytics organization is expanding to assist in steering us toward our goal of growing from $5B to $10B in revenue! The CX Analytics group is a key player in driving this growth, by providing insights when and where users need them to support decision-making and drive business outcomes. Whether via dashboards, reports, or alerts and regardless of system, this group ensures all Customer Success insights are accurate and consistent, easy-to-understand and impactful.

About the Role

The ideal candidate must have a strong data architecture/analytics background and familiarity with Workday's business data and a passion for analytics. This role is unique in that it will leverage your technical, analytical and operational skills. As a BI Analyst on the CX Advanced Analytics & Architecture team you will be tasked with developing a deep understanding of the business you support while working on the technical and operational execution of multiple initiatives. This is an excellent opportunity for the person with technical expertise who is interested in expanding their experience into analytics.

Responsibilities:

  • Assist in figuring out test methodology and test data setup to ensure quality, consistency, and scalability
  • Work directly with agile/ Kanban software development teams to incorporate test strategies throughout the development process
  • Become a functional product expert for our Specialized Customer Success team acting as a stakeholder advocate and testing with an end-user perspective
  • Design test cases based on high level requirements and high level designs
  • Work closely with business owners and developers to provide guidance into automation work

Basic Qualifications

The ideal candidate is someone with speed and agility who can collaborate with cross functional groups on complex projects.

  • Experience building reports and dashboards in Tableau with SFDC and SQL (intermediate to advanced) a plus.
  • Bachelor's degree in Finance, Economics, Statistics (or related field) or equivalent experience required. Customer Success experience a plus.
  • 3+ years hands-on experience with analytics.
  • Solid understanding of relational data concepts and data modeling.
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to effectively elicit and translate business requirements.
